40 <br />MO <br />40 <br />11.4.1 <br />For all labor and foremen (CONTRACTORS and subcontractors) in direct charge <br />of the authorize operations, the CONTRACTOR shall receive the current local rate <br />of wages, to be agreed upon in writing before starting such work, for each hour that <br />said labor and foremen are actually engaged thereon, to which shall be added an <br />amount equal to 15 percent (15%) of the sum thereof which shall be considered and <br />accepted as full compensation for general supervision and the furnishing of small <br />tools and miscellaneous equipment used, such as picks, shovels, hand pumps, and <br />similar items. <br />11.4.2 <br />For all materials used (by CONTRACTOR or subcontractor), the CONTRACTOR <br />shall receive the actual cost of such materials delivered at the site or previously <br />approved delivery point as established by original receipted bills. No percentage <br />shall be added to this cost. <br />I 1.4.3 <br />For special equipment and machinery (used by CONTRACTOR or subcontractor) <br />such as power driven pumps, concrete mixers, trucks, and tractors, or other <br />equipment required for the economical performance of the authorized work, the <br />CONTRACTOR shall receive payment based on the agreed rental price for each <br />item of equipment and the actual time of its use on the work.
